Bitcoin, as a decentralized digital currency, has gained immense popularity over the years. With its increasing adoption, many individuals are looking to manage their Bitcoin wallets effectively. One of the crucial aspects of managing a Bitcoin wallet is syncing it with the blockchain. In this article, we will discuss how to sync Bitcoin wallets and the importance of doing so.
What is Bitcoin Wallet Syncing?
Bitcoin wallet syncing refers to the process of updating your wallet with the latest transactions and blockchain data. This ensures that your wallet reflects the current state of your Bitcoin balance and transactions. Syncing is essential for maintaining the security and accuracy of your wallet.
Why is Syncing Important?
1. Security: Syncing your wallet ensures that you have the latest transaction data, which helps in detecting any fraudulent activities or unauthorized transactions.
2. Accuracy: By syncing your wallet, you can verify the balance and transaction history accurately.
3. Accessibility: Syncing allows you to access your Bitcoin balance and transactions from any device with internet access.
How Do I Sync Bitcoin Wallets?
There are various methods to sync Bitcoin wallets, depending on the type of wallet you are using. Let's discuss some of the common methods:
1. Desktop Wallets
Desktop wallets, such as Bitcoin Core, Electrum, and Exodus, require you to download the entire blockchain to your computer. Here's how to sync them:
a. Download and install the wallet software on your computer.
b. Open the wallet and wait for it to download the blockchain. The time taken to sync depends on your internet speed and the size of the blockchain.
c. Once the wallet is fully synced, you can start using it to send, receive, and manage your Bitcoin.
2. Mobile Wallets
Mobile wallets, such as Mycelium, Blockchain, and Trust, are designed for smartphones. Here's how to sync them:
a. Download and install the wallet app from the App Store or Google Play Store.
b. Open the app and follow the on-screen instructions to create a new wallet or import an existing one.
c. The app will automatically sync with the blockchain in the background. You can monitor the syncing progress in the app's settings.
3. Web Wallets
Web wallets, such as Blockchain.com and Coinbase, are accessible through a web browser. Here's how to sync them:
a. Visit the web wallet's website and sign in to your account.
b. The wallet will automatically sync with the blockchain in the background. You can monitor the syncing progress in the account settings.
4. Hardware Wallets
Hardware wallets, such as Ledger Nano S and Trezor, are physical devices designed for storing Bitcoin securely. Here's how to sync them:
a. Connect your hardware wallet to your computer using a USB cable.
b. Open the wallet software and follow the on-screen instructions to pair your device.
c. The software will automatically sync with the blockchain. Once the sync is complete, you can start using your hardware wallet to manage your Bitcoin.
